
Knoxville is a city in and the county seat of Marion County, Iowa, United States. The population was 7,595 at the time of the 2020 census, an increase from 7,313 in the 2010 census.

About Knoxville
Knoxville is a close-knit town in southern Iowa counting 7,440 people who proudly call it home.
Officially, Knoxville is an incorporated city with its own municipal government. The community covers 4.62 square miles, giving it a balanced suburban layout with room to breathe at roughly 1,610 residents per square mile.
